uml时序图

整理文档很辛苦,赏杯茶钱您下走!

免费阅读已结束,点击下载阅读编辑剩下 ...

阅读已结束,您可以下载文档离线阅读编辑

资源描述

借阅者查询书籍信息的时序图:Borrower:MaintenanceWindow:Item1:QueryBook()2:find_on_title(Title)借阅者预定书籍的时序图:Borrower:WebApplicationtheTitle:Title1:Login2:find(String)4:reserve3:Returntrue图书管理员处理书籍借阅的时序图:Librarian:LendWindows:Title:Borrower:Loan:Item1:findtitle()2:find(String)4:findontitle(Title)5:identifyborrower()6:find(String)3:findItem7:create(Borrower,Item)系统管理员删除书目的时序图:Librarian:MaintenanceWindows:Title:Item1:removeitem()2:find(String)5:destroy3:findontitle(Title)4:destroy管理人员开展工作的时序图theManager:ManagertheRentRecord:WorkRecordtheEmployee:CommonWorker()viewRecord()viewWorkInfo()returnresultcalculate()客户还车时序图theCustomer:CustomertheCommonWorker:commonWorkertheSkillWorker:skillWorkertheCar:cartheServiceRecord:ServiceRecordtheCustomerRecord:CustomerRecordtheRentrecord:WorkRecordreturnbackcheck_carstatus()fillRecord()returnnotify_payment()payupdate_carstatus()end()updateRecord()客户预定车辆的时序图theCudyomrttheRequest:RequetOrdertheCommonWorker:commonWorkertheCustomerRecord:CusttontRecordtheCar:carfillOrder()checkRequest()check()noproblemInServiced()OKcreatenewcusomertecordAllow()isHandled()nktify()系统管理人员管理网站的时序图:Administratormanage:ManageInterfacetheDatabase:Databasethepage:Page1:Login()2:Sdd_or_delete_Article3:show()4:success5:UpdateCAI()6:show()7:success8:Add_or_delete_User9:Notify()10:success学生下载文件的时序图:studenttheDownLoadPage:DownLoadPagetheServer:ServertheDatebase:Database1:Request2:Send(String,String)3:Identity()4:authorize5:return6:Success(Transfer)/Fail(Error)用户登录系统的时序图:UsertheLogFace:LoginInterfacetheServer:ServertheDatabase:Database1:Input(String)2:send(String,int)3:Query_end_Validate()4:feedBack()5:Return6:ShowInfomation()

1 / 4
下载文档,编辑使用

©2015-2020 m.777doc.com 三七文档.

备案号:鲁ICP备2024069028号-1 客服联系 QQ:2149211541

×
保存成功